Description
Colour Plates, Early Edition, Illustrated, Publishers' Original Binding
An early reprint, with endpapers of Plate II in Quinby, dating this book as 1904 to 1906.
'Squirrel Nutkin' follows an impertinent red squirrel named Nutkin as he narrowly escapes from an owl named Old Brown.
Following the publication of 'Peter Rabbit' the year before, 'Squirrel Nutkin' became an instant hit upon publication.
Beautifully illustrated in colour in Potter's typical style, with a colour frontispiece, and twenty-five colour plates.
Collated, complete.
